Doris Ann Kurth was born January 30, 1933, in rural Iowa County, Iowa, the daughter of Willis and Rose Lohrer. She graduated from Marengo High School in 1950. On March 28, 1951, she was united in marriage to William Kurth at St. Patrick’s Catholic Church, in Marengo. Of this union they had three children, David, Diane and Jimmie. Doris worked at Amana Refrigeration for 6 years and as a school cook for 27 years. She was a member of St. Patrick’s Catholic Church, St. Patrick’s Altar and Rosary, the American Legion Auxiliary and the Catholic Order of Foresters. Doris enjoyed playing cards, tending to her garden and most of all, spending time with her family. Doris passed away on Thursday, July 9, 2026, at Rose Haven Nursing Home in Marengo, at the age of 93 years.
She is survived by her two children, David (Judy) Kurth of West Des Moines and Diane (John) Kurth Boyles, of Fairfield; nine grandchildren, Jason (Lindsay) Kurth, Joseph (Jada) Kurth, Sarah (David) Jensen, James (Marianne) Kurth, Mark Boyles, Deborah (Steven) Welter, Elisabeth (Nick) Parilo, John Boyles, and Jennifer (Joe) Patterson; and 21 great-grandchildren with one on the way. She was preceded in death by her parents, husband William, a son Jimmie in infancy and her sister, Iona Dittmer.
